Job Description

POSITION SUMMARY:

If you are a highly motivated recruiter, passionate about finding talent through multiple channels then this role may be for you. Leveraging their exceptional problem solving and detective skills the Senior Recruiter will focus on the candidate experience and assist Saint Elizabeth in providing the highest level of patient and family centered care by identifying, sourcing, recruiting and onboarding top talent for our Corporate Head office and front line leadership roles.

POSITION RESPONSIBILITIES:

Develop and maintain strong working relationships with internal and external stakeholders to create a partnership in the development and implementation of proactive recruitment initiatives.

Work closely with management to forecast and proactively identify current and upcoming staffing needs.

Determine most appropriate and cost effective mediums/posting boards, job fairs, educational institutions, associations, etc. for advertising opportunities

Constantly strive to create new sourcing channels

Prepare and post job postings/advertisements

Develop and maintain a list of resources, contacts and build relationships with recruitment vendors for sourcing qualified candidates

Prescreen employment applications to determine if qualifications match position requirements

Provide hiring managers with a full summary and recommendation on presented candidates

Coordinate face to face interviews for short listed candidates with hiring managers

Conduct reference and other background checks on selected candidates and review results with hiring managers

Maintain communication with candidates throughout the recruitment process including presenting the job offer and employment agreement

Participate or take the lead in recruitment projects and/or process improvement initiatives

QUALIFICATIONS:

Diploma or Certificate in Human Resources Management and/or CHRP required

Minimum 5 years' recruiting experience in a large or medium sized organization, focusing on positions at the supervisory level and above

Minimum 5 years' experience using Social media, innovative resources and online tools experience for sourcing candidates

Excellent interpersonal skills and a demonstrated ability to build and maintain consultative relationships with clients and suppliers

Strong verbal and written communication skills

Proficiency in MS Office, including Word, Excel and Outlook

Experience using an applicant tracking system (Taleo preferred)

Ability to prioritize job responsibilities and manage high volumes of information effectively

Demonstrated ability to use innovative resources and on line tools for sourcing passive candidates (e.g. social media)

Proven ability to take initiative, look beyond current role openings, and identify a pipeline of talent through networking

Demonstrated ability to work in a team environment

Availability to work flexible hours to meet recruitment needs is required

Some travel to job fairs may be required

Work location can be flexible in Ontario this position will be a hybrid model
